Explore the IPTV Landscape: Pros and Cons
IPTV, or Internet Protocol Television, has transformed the way we consume television content. Offering a buffet of channels and on-demand shows, IPTV delivers a seductive alternative to traditional cable or satellite services. , On the other hand,| Conversely, it's important to carefully consider both the advantages and disadvantages before diving into the IPTV arena.
One of the most significant benefits of IPTV is its accessibility. With a reliable internet connection, you can watch your favorite channels and shows from almost anywhere. This makes IPTV suitable for travelers, students, or anyone who wants to enjoy television on their own preference. Additionally, IPTV often features a wider selection of content compared to traditional providers, including niche channels and foreign programming.
However, IPTV also presents some likely drawbacks. One key concern is the reliance on a stable internet connection. If your internet speed is slow or unreliable, you may experience buffering, lag, or even interruptions in your viewing experience. Another challenge is the potential for piracy and unauthorized content. It's crucial to choose a reputable IPTV provider that offers legal and licensed content to avoid any legal issues.
Finally, the price of IPTV can vary widely depending on the provider and the amount of channels you select. While some providers offer affordable plans, others can be more costly than traditional cable or satellite services.
Ultimately, the decision of whether or not to switch to IPTV is a unique one that depends on your individual needs and preferences. By carefully weighing the pros and cons, you can determine if IPTV is the right decision for you.
Grasping IPTV Technology and its Applications
IPTV, or Internet Protocol Television, transforms the way we consume media. By transmitting television broadcasts over the internet, IPTV enables a wide range of features compared to traditional television systems.
Subscribers can watch shows on demand, record live broadcasts, and even participate with content through capabilities like socialnetworking. IPTV systems are becoming increasingly common, catering the needs of a modern audience that values flexibility, options, and interactivity.
The applications of IPTV span far beyond simply consuming television.
Companies can utilize IPTV for corporate communication, education, and even advertising. Schools are implementing IPTV to provide online courses and improve the learning journey.
IPTV's flexibility makes it a valuable asset in a variety of sectors, continuously evolving to meet the dynamic needs of our digital world.
